It Figures

166 The Minnesota Department of Public Safety announced recently that 166 people were killed in alcohol-related crashes in Minnesota in 2006, the lowest death total on record. However, the department says a record-high 41,951 motorists were arrested for impaired driving. …

Suit Pressures Mich. Lawmakers to Allow Licenses for Legal Immigrants

When Michigan officials recently reinterpreted state law to stop nonresidents from getting driver’s licenses, critics said it had an unintended consequence. The crackdown, intended to target illegal immigrants, also affected legal immigrants who are not permanent residents, including employees from …
